Analysis

The most recent figure for educational attainment: at least some primary (isced 1), population in Afghanistan is 21.7%, measured in 2022. That is the highest value across all 5 years on record.

The figure is up 5.4% on the previous year and up 2.0% over ten years.

Afghanistan ranks 93rd of 96 countries on this measure, in the bottom quarter.

Educational attainment: at least some primary (ISCED 1), population in Afghanistan, year by year

Annual values for Educational attainment: at least some primary (ISCED 1), population 25+ years, rural, both sexes (%) in Afghanistan, 2015 to 2022.
Year % Change
2015 21.3%
2017 17.6% -17.6%
2020 18.4% +5.1%
2021 20.6% +11.7%
2022 21.7% +5.4%
